logo
logo
Sign in

Why React Native app development is convenient for App developers and App owners

avatar
amsgoldy
Why React Native app development is convenient for App developers and App owners

React Native is a JavaScript framework used for writing real, native mobile applications for IOS and Android. React Native is completely based on react, Facebook’s JavaScript library for designing user interfaces. Web developers can write mobile applications that look actually native, and all from the comfort of JavaScript libraries. React Native framework builds a hierarchy of UI components to build JavaScript code. It has a different set of Android and iOS with a native look and feel. React native app development gives secure and high-performing applications with proper integrations.

 

Features of React Native framework: -

  •                   Write Once and User Anywhere – Code is written in react native works on every mobile platform that includes iOS, Android and Windows, etc. Developers don’t need to write code in any specific language for any mobile platform.
  •                   Programming Language – React Native uses JavaScript, that is why it is more developer-friendly. JavaScript is a very popular programming language. JavaScript is the core technology of the World Wide Web (WWW). Almost every developer is very well versed with JavaScript because it is popularly used in web development.
  •                   UI-Focused Framework– Main focus of react native is entirely on UI design. It is awfully responsive and its renders very best.
  •                   React Native Development Time and Cost – It needs less monetary resources and its entire development cycle is shorter in time. That is why it completely boosts productivity.
  •                   Mobile Performance – Maximum number of native applications are CPU-oriented. On the other side, mobile applications that are built on react native are GPU-oriented. That’s why applications build under react native provides high performance.
  •                   NPM Installation – Installation process of any IDE (Integration Development Environment) is always trouble, especially for beginners. However, react-native has solved this problem by using the node package manager or NPM for installation and it is very easy to install and use.
  •     Supporting Third-party libraries – React native framework easily hooks with native modules and there are different third-party libraries available that provide good support.

 

Importance of React Native Framework: -

  •   It enables to operate on Android and iOS framework.
  •   An Open-source framework can be compatible with other platforms like tyOS and Windows etc.
  •   React Native is the best choice for developers who have expertise in JavaScript as there is no need to learn any specific language for iOS and Android.
  •   React native components can be reused for building applications on both platforms.

 

Advantages of React Native: -

Community Support/ matters – React native is completely open for everyone and it is available for free. This is a great advantage for using any community-driven technology. You can take any help from its community experts to solve any of your queries. Developers can share experiences and can create portfolios that encourage them to write better code. React native is greatly supported by Facebook developers. Facebook has done some of the best work for React Native developers. They have set a special forum where other react native developer can share their best experiences and solutions. There is another popular chat called Reactiflux, where you can get an answer very immediately.

Reusable Code and Pre-Built Components – The most important feature of react-native. With this framework, developers don’t need to design another mobile application for each platform. React native gives the option to reuse 90 percent of code.

 

 

Conclusion: -

As discussed above react native is a cross-platform app development integration that helps to develop high-performing UI. If your requirement is mostly based on business logic. You should prefer to choose react native app development in the following cases: -

  • React native involves simple client-server architecture with MVP or PoC solution.
  • Good choice for B2B and enterprise applications.
  • It smoothly integrates with the required UI.

Coreswipe Technologies provides react native application development services. We’re into different services such as - AR & VR Integration, Custom Native App Development and other mobile application development services. Connect with our experts to know more.

Source link here: https://www.coreswipeglobal.com/

 

 

 

 

 

 

 

 

 



collect
0
avatar
amsgoldy
guide
Zupyak is the world’s largest content marketing community, with over 400 000 members and 3 million articles. Explore and get your content discovered.
Read more